C# WinForms中的MouseHover和MouseLeave是与鼠标悬停和离开事件相关的事件。
这两个事件通常与其他鼠标事件(如MouseEnter和MouseMove)一起使用,以提供更好的用户交互体验。
C# WinForms中可以通过以下方式订阅和处理这两个事件:
// 订阅MouseHover事件
myControl.MouseHover += new EventHandler(myControl_MouseHover);
// 订阅MouseLeave事件
myControl.MouseLeave += new EventHandler(myControl_MouseLeave);
// MouseHover事件处理方法
private void myControl_MouseHover(object sender, EventArgs e)
{
// 执行鼠标悬停时的操作
}
// MouseLeave事件处理方法
private void myControl_MouseLeave(object sender, EventArgs e)
{
// 执行鼠标离开时的操作
}
在实际应用中,MouseHover和MouseLeave事件可以用于各种场景,例如:
腾讯云提供了丰富的云计算产品和服务,其中与C# WinForms开发相关的产品包括:
请注意,以上仅是腾讯云的一些产品示例,其他云计算品牌商也提供类似的产品和服务。
云+社区沙龙online[数据工匠]
Game Tech
Game Tech
Game Tech
Game Tech
云+社区沙龙online [新技术实践]
Tencent Serverless Hours 第13期
云+社区沙龙online [技术应变力]
领取专属 10元无门槛券
手把手带您无忧上云